For more information, bios, transcripts, and resources visit adalive.org/episodes/episode-121/ September is Suicide Awareness and Prevention Month, and September 10th is World Suicide Prevention Day. According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, or CDC: “Suicide rates increased about 36% from 2000 to 2021. Suicide resulted in 48,183 deaths in 2021, which is about one death every 11 minutes. The number of people who think about or attempt suicide is even higher. In 2021 about 12.3 million American adults seriously thought about suicide, 3.5 million planned a suicide and 1.7 million attempted suicide. “ (Source: cdc.gov/suicide/facts/index.html) Our guests for this ADA Live! episode are Rachelle Burns, Chair of the EscaRosa Suicide Prevention Coalition in Santa Rosa County, Florida, and Lauren Anzaldo, a member of the EscaRosa Suicide Prevention Coalition Veterans Support Team. They will share about suicide prevention and awareness and how we can help those in need of support, including at-risk populations such as military veterans and youth. [0:48:32] SOTG Homeroom - CrossbreedHolsters.com TOPIC: Media Attacks Sheriff Who Advocates Shooting Home Invaders www.ammoland.com [0:58:40] Lessons Learned: FBI Miami Shootout https://amzn.to/3LU9IQb Any person who calls themselves and Small Arms & Tactics Instructor needs to read this book FEATURING: Ammoland, Madison Rising, Jarrad Markel, Paul Markel, SOTG University PARTNERS: SDS Imports, Brownells Inc, CrossBreed Holsters, DuraCoat Firearm Finishes, Hi-Point Firearms FIND US ON: Juxxi, Parler, MeWe.com, Gettr, iTunes, Stitcher, AppleTV, Roku, Amazon, GooglePlay, YouTube, Instagram, Facebook, Twitter, tumblr SOURCES From www.ammoland.com: Santa Rosa County (Florida) Sheriff Bob Johnson describes himself as a cop, not a politician. He certainly has the résumé. Johnson started at the Santa Rosa County Sheriff's Office in 1993. He has served on the department's SWAT team for 20 years, worked as a major crimes detective, supervised the narcotics unit, worked as both a DARE and a school resource deputy, supervised the juvenile unit, served as a patrol deputy, corporal, sergeant and watch commander, worked in Internal Affairs, commanded the criminal investigations division, oversaw the department's vehicle fleet, served as the department's PIO, and was finally appointed Chief Deputy – where he oversaw all aspects of the department. Johnson was first elected sheriff in 2016 and ran unopposed in 2020 – the first time in the county's history a sheriff has ever run unopposed for reelection. (Click Here for Full Article)

Cassi Carli Marcus Spanevelo update: Missing Florida Mom's Ex Was Ordered To Pay Her Lawyers Just Days Before her disappearance Marcus Spanevelo, who faces charges related to the disappearance of his ex, Cassie Carli, had been ordered to pay her lawyers' fees as part of an ongoing acrimonious custody battle just days before she went missing. Marcus Spanevelo, 34, is currently being held in Tennessee on charges of tampering with evidence, giving false information concerning a missing persons investigation and destruction of evidence. He was arrested on Saturday in Tennessee on a warrant out of Santa Rosa County in Florida, police announced. Spanevelo's charges relate to the disappearance of his ex, Cassie Carli, 37, who went missing after the scheduled custody swap of their 4-year-old daughter on March 27 in the parking lot of the restaurant Juana's Pagodas in Navarre Beach, Florida, which is just west of Pensacola. Her family reported her missing on March 28 and, on March 29, her car and purse were found in a parking lot near the restaurant. Cassi Carli case updates boyfriend arraigned. #CassiCarli #MarcusSpanevelo # Police have discovered the body of missing Florida woman Cassie Carli in a “shallow grave” in Alabama, the Santa Rosa County, Florida, sheriff said Sunday. Carli, 37, was last seen on March 27 when she met Marcus Spanevelo — the father of her 4-year-old daughter — for a child exchange in the parking lot of a Navarre Beach restaurant, authorities said. She was reported missing the next day. Carli's car and her purse were recovered Tuesday on a “boat overflow ramp” near the restaurant, investigators said. The Santa Rosa County Sheriff's Office said on Facebook Saturday that Spanevelo had been arrested in Lebanon, Tennessee, by the Tennessee Bureau of Investigation and state troopers. Santa Rosa County Sheriff Bob Johnson said in a news conference Sunday that the Major Crimes Unit had traveled over 1,500 miles in a week, searching for evidence relating to Carli's disappearance. “We discovered her body while executing a search warrant in Alabama. It was in a barn, in a shallow grave,” Johnson told reporters. The sheriff said police were not yet revealing what led them to the location Saturday evening, but that the property was linked to Spanevelo “in a roundabout way.” An autopsy would be conducted on the body in Alabama on Monday, Johnson said. Her identity was “confirmed by a tattoo,” he added. He said he notified Carli's family in person on Sunday and they were “crushed.” “It gives them some closure that they know where's she's at now. But still it's their daughter … daughter and sister and it is terrible.” Carli's daughter was located Wednesday with Spanevelo in Birmingham, Alabama. On Sunday, Johnson said that she was safe and with family. Spanevelo is being held in Tennessee on charges of tampering with evidence, giving false information concerning a missing persons investigation and destruction of evidence, the sheriff's office said. It was not immediately clear Sunday morning if he had an attorney who would comment on his behalf. Spanevelo allegedly took Carli's phone “and basically got rid of it,” Johnson said in a news conference Sunday. Asked if Spanevelo had cooperated with investigators, the sheriff said “absolutely not.” “He was totally uncooperative, he never cooperated at all with us,” he said. “It's your baby's mother and she's missing and you're not going to cooperate with authorities — that's kind of tell-tale,” he said. Johnson said police believe Spanevelo had acted alone. The State Attorney's Office said if Spanevelo did not waive extradition it could take about 30 days to return him to Florida. Johnson said any potential additional charges are pending the results of the autopsy. He said he was unaware of any previous criminal record on Spanevelo.
